id=\"Cold_Chain_and_Refrigerated_Transport\"><\/span>Cadena de fr\u00edo y transporte refrigerado<span class=\"ez-toc-section-end\"><\/span><\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Los veh\u00edculos de cadena de fr\u00edo dependen de una fuente de alimentaci\u00f3n estable para proteger los productos perecederos. Incluso breves interrupciones del suministro el\u00e9ctrico pueden causar variaciones de temperatura que da\u00f1en la carga. Los inversores utilizados en este caso deben funcionar de forma constante durante largos periodos sin fluctuaciones de tensi\u00f3n.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"Engineering_and_Mobile_Service_Vehicles\"><\/span>Veh\u00edculos de ingenier\u00eda y servicios m\u00f3viles<span class=\"ez-toc-section-end\"><\/span><\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Las furgonetas de servicio suelen transportar herramientas el\u00e9ctricas, dispositivos de prueba e iluminaci\u00f3n en las obras. Estas cargas se encienden bruscamente y consumen mucha corriente. Los inversores deben absorber estas sobretensiones sin apagarse ni sobrecalentarse.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"RVs_and_Long-Haul_Travel_Vehicles\"><\/span>Autocaravanas y veh\u00edculos para viajes de larga distancia<span class=\"ez-toc-section-end\"><\/span><\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Los veh\u00edculos recreativos combinan electrodom\u00e9sticos de confort con un uso prolongado sin motor. La eficiencia energ\u00e9tica y la protecci\u00f3n de la bater\u00eda son m\u00e1s importantes que la potencia m\u00e1xima. Un inversor mal adaptado acorta r\u00e1pidamente la vida \u00fatil de la bater\u00eda.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"Heavy-Duty_Truck_Fleets\"><\/span>Flotas de camiones pesados<span class=\"ez-toc-section-end\"><\/span><\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Las flotas de camiones utilizan energ\u00eda para sistemas de a bordo, unidades de refrigeraci\u00f3n e instalaciones para conductores. Con una correcta combinaci\u00f3n, el inversor contribuye a la productividad en lugar de convertirse en un punto de fallo.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"Buyer_Checklist_for_Faster_Selection\"><\/span>Lista de verificaci\u00f3n del comprador para una selecci\u00f3n m\u00e1s r\u00e1pida<span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<h3 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"Electrical_Parameters\"><\/span>Par\u00e1metros el\u00e9ctricos<span class=\"ez-toc-section-end\"><\/span><\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Confirme el voltaje de la bater\u00eda y la potencia de salida de CA requerida. Incluya la demanda m\u00e1xima en lugar del consumo promedio.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"Load_Characteristics\"><\/span>Caracter\u00edsticas de carga<span class=\"ez-toc-section-end\"><\/span><\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Identifique el tipo de carga y el comportamiento de arranque. Los motores, compresores y dispositivos de calefacci\u00f3n requieren una mayor capacidad de arranque.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"Operating_Conditions\"><\/span>Condiciones de funcionamiento<span class=\"ez-toc-section-end\"><\/span><\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Defina el tiempo de funcionamiento diario y el entorno de instalaci\u00f3n. Considere el calor, el polvo, las vibraciones y si el veh\u00edculo funciona de forma continua o intermitente.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Tabla 2: Lista de verificaci\u00f3n de consultas del comprador de flota<\/p>\n\n\n\n<figure class=\"wp-block-table\"><table class=\"has-fixed-layout\"><tbody><tr><td><strong>Categor\u00eda<\/strong><\/td><td><strong>Informaci\u00f3n requerida<\/strong><\/td><\/tr><tr><td>El\u00e9ctrico<\/td><td>Voltaje de la bater\u00eda, potencia de salida<\/td><\/tr><tr><td>Carga<\/td><td>Tipo de equipo, demanda repentina<\/td><\/tr><tr><td>Operaci\u00f3n<\/td><td>Horas de uso diarias<\/td><\/tr><tr><td>Ambiente<\/td><td>Temperatura, ubicaci\u00f3n de montaje<\/td><\/tr><\/tbody><\/table><\/figure>\n\n\n\n<h2 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"Wiring_Installation_and_Safety_Considerations\"><\/span>Consideraciones sobre cableado, instalaci\u00f3n y seguridad<span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<h3 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"Proper_Cable_Sizing_and_Fuse_Protection\"><\/span>Dimensionamiento adecuado de cables y protecci\u00f3n con fusibles<span class=\"ez-toc-section-end\"><\/span><\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">El dimensionamiento incorrecto de los cables es una causa com\u00fan de fallos en los inversores de los veh\u00edculos. Los cables de tama\u00f1o insuficiente generan resistencia, lo que provoca ca\u00eddas de tensi\u00f3n y sobrecalentamiento. Una protecci\u00f3n adecuada con fusibles cerca de la bater\u00eda reduce el riesgo de incendio durante cortocircuitos.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Las instalaciones de la flota deben seguir las clasificaciones actuales, no solo la idoneidad f\u00edsica.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"Grounding_and_Mounting_Practices\"><\/span>Pr\u00e1cticas de puesta a tierra y montaje<span class=\"ez-toc-section-end\"><\/span><\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Una conexi\u00f3n a tierra estable mejora el rendimiento del inversor y la precisi\u00f3n de la protecci\u00f3n. Un montaje flojo aumenta la tensi\u00f3n por vibraci\u00f3n, especialmente en camiones que circulan por carreteras irregulares.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Una instalaci\u00f3n segura afecta directamente la confiabilidad a largo plazo.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"Scaling_Inverter_Selection_for_Fleet_Standardization\"><\/span>Selecci\u00f3n de inversores a escala para la estandarizaci\u00f3n de flotas<span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<h3 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"Standard_Models_Across_Multiple_Vehicles\"><\/span>Modelos est\u00e1ndar en varios veh\u00edculos<span class=\"ez-toc-section-end\"><\/span><\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">Los administradores de flotas suelen beneficiarse del uso del mismo modelo de inversor en veh\u00edculos similares.
